Woman sets self on fire, walks around Miami mall
MIAMI (AP) - A woman set herself on fire at a Miami mall Thursday, then walked around engulfed in flames as shocked shoppers watched, authorities said.

Two men and a woman who tried to help her were hurt, but not badly.

The 43-year-old woman, whose name was not released, doused herself with a flammable liquid at the Mall of the Americas, said Miami-Dade Fire Rescue spokesman Arnold Piedrahita. She had third-degree burns over 75 percent of her body and was found conscious in a parking lot. Authorities do not know why she set herself on fire.

-----

"This woman is just walking like this, super slow, completely on fire," Morales said, his arms stretched out at his side to show what the woman looked like as she walked out of the store. "You couldn't see nothing but fire."

Morales said witnesses used two fire extinguishers on the woman, who was on fire about two-and-a-half minutes. All of her clothes except her underwear disappeared into ashes.

After the fire was out, Morales said, the woman walked out of the mall and into the parking lot.

The woman's husband said she had been to Jackson Memorial Hospital three times recently for psychiatric help and has a history of mental problems, according to Miami Herald news partner WFOR-CBS 4.

Her daughter works at the Mall of Americas boutique where the woman set herself on fire, her husband said.

They also have a 4-year-old daughter.

4. recent cases of self-immolation
seems to be a Florida connection, unsurprisingly...

http://www.miamiherald.com/460/story/1185431.html?storylink=omni_popular

• In June, a man Brandon, Fla., tried to kill himself by dousing himself with gasoline and then lighting himself on fire. The 67-year old-man was taken to a Tampa hospital for treatment. He survived.

• In February, a WalMart employee in Chicago set himself on fire outside the store where he worked. Larry Graziano, 58, used lighter fluid. Bystanders tried to help, but Graziano fought them off. He died of his injuries.

• In 2004, a 34-year-old Pahokee (FL) man was rushed to Jackson Memorial Hospital after he slashed his wife with a knife and then set himself on fire.
